New Member, 1995 Legacy
Suzam replied to ExNihilo's topic in 1990 to Present Legacy, Impreza, Outback, Forester, Baja, WRX&WrxSTI, SVXTiming Belt change interval is 60k miles. If the car was maintained properly it should have been done. Hopefully you can check the service records on the car. The other things to check are the cam seals, which can start to leak a bit between 70 and 90k miles. They usually create a slight oil burning smell from under the hood. If a good mechanic changed the t-belt the seals should have been inspected and replaced as needed. These are great cars that give great service. Consider changing, not just checking, the levels of the front and rear differential oils (if it's an automatic) that is something that you can do it yourself. Check the board by using the search, plenty of info that comes in handy. 20 MPG around town isn't unusual; I expect 23-25 in mixed driving and maybe 28-29 or a little better on the highway from our MY95. ***You’re mileage may vary***

01 Legacy - Disable horn when alarm activated?
Suzam replied to punjabi_newfie's topic in 1990 to Present Legacy, Impreza, Outback, Forester, Baja, WRX&WrxSTI, SVXWelcome to the group! Simple fix: to deactivate the horn "chirp" - with the drivers door open, press and hold both lock and unlock buttons on the remote at the same time, until the lights and horn sound. Reverse the proceedure to active the "chirp" again. I turn it off until I take the car in for service at the dealer, they walk around the lot pushing the button so they can find the car... I found that out when the tech came into the waiting room and asked me where I parked it since he couldn't find it afer 5 minutes of walking around the lot.

part time AWD?
Suzam replied to charlierh2's topic in 1990 to Present Legacy, Impreza, Outback, Forester, Baja, WRX&WrxSTI, SVXSome have tried with somewhat mixed results, but the bottom line is the AWD system in the auto has a 90-10 spilt of power until it calls for better traction, then the voltage increases on the electronically controled clutch packs. The gain for trying FWD with the fuse would be minimal at best. The MPG is effected more by the weight of the entire AWD system than the added "drag" on the drive train. You would be supplying full current to the clutch packs at all times. I wonder if you could be causing more damage to the electronics and mechanical parts by doing this than you would gain in MPG?

Overheating,I'm in trouble!
Suzam replied to Collins's topic in 1990 to Present Legacy, Impreza, Outback, Forester, Baja, WRX&WrxSTI, SVXyou should do a search on this board for overheating. You could be looking at a internal leak of your head gasket, the main thing you don't want to do right now is run the engine to the point that your heads warp, you may have avoided this by not running the engine very long after you noticed a problem. You also may have built up enough pressure in the cooling system to blowout some coolant, so you should check the level, and as soon as you can, get a professional mechanic to check for exhaust gases in the antifreeze--a sure sign of a blown head gasket. These 2.5's have a strong tendency to pop gaskets.

those of you who tow w/ your sub
Suzam replied to bucket's topic in 1990 to Present Legacy, Impreza, Outback, Forester, Baja, WRX&WrxSTI, SVXNo that can't be right, I have an aftermarket setup but it should act just like the lights on the car itself. If no car lights are on, then there should be no trailer lights. It it the running lights or brake light that stay on? The reason I ask is that the brake light circuts always have power, that's why you can push the pedal an the brake lights work when all else is switched off.
